Spices, Condiments, and Food Gifts (41–50)
- Philippine cane vinegar set — a selection of regional Philippine vinegars (Ilocos, Batangas, Visayas).
- Specialty salt sampler — a set of flavored or mineral salts (pink Himalayan, black lava, smoked).
- Premium olive oil (small bottle) — a quality extra virgin olive oil, 250ml gift size.
- Artisan bagoong alamang — a high-quality Philippine shrimp paste in a gift jar.
- Banana ketchup gift set — Jufran and UFC banana ketchup bundle, a Filipino condiment classic.
- Local honey jar — a Philippine wildflower or coconut blossom honey in a gift jar.
- Tablea Philippine chocolate — traditional cacao tablea discs from Davao or Pampanga.
- Soy sauce premium set — native Philippine soy sauce (Pampanga's Best or specialty brand).
- Craft hot sauce collection — 2–3 Philippine small-batch hot sauce bottles.
- Filipino dried spice set — ground turmeric, ginger, pandan powder, peppercorn sampler.

Plants, Herbs, and Grow Kits (91–100)
- Herb growing kit — a starter kit with soil, pots, and herb seeds (basil, cilantro, pandan).
- Pandan plant cutting — a rooted pandan leaf cutting for home growing, uniquely Filipino.
- Chili pepper seed kit — a Philippine sili labuyo or bird's eye chili growing kit.
- Tabletop herb garden set — a small ceramic 3-pot set for windowsill herb growing.
- Calamansi plant — a calamansi seedling, the quintessential Philippine kitchen garden plant.
- Mushroom growing kit — a beginner oyster mushroom growing block kit.
- Sprout growing jar kit — a glass jar with sprouting lid for homegrown bean sprouts.
- Succulent in ceramic kitchen pot — a succulent or cactus in a small kitchen-friendly pot.
- Philippine coffee plant seedling — a small coffee plant seedling from Benguet or Sagada.
- Microgreens grow kit — a tray and seed set for growing microgreens on the kitchen counter.
